I posted pictures of my trailer on Photo bucket and they are gone. Here is a summary of my 1958 Boles Aero Zenith.trailer by Gary Bates, on Flickr Here it is fresh from the Recycle yard.trailer2 by Gary Bates, on Flickr The body is in pretty good condition with no major dents.trailer14 by Gary Bates, on Flickr Rat infested! Rats were gone, but their city was still there.trailer10 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Pretty Disgusting.P1080875 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. The work begins.P1080751 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. A lot of rot to be removed.P1000274 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Rebuilding the frame, replace the floor and starting the inside walls.IMG_1899 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Making some progress and looking much better 001 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Building the cabinets. It took a lot of trial and error to make the jig to bend the wood on the cabinets. IMG_2042 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. They are turning out really nice. IMG_1903 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Kitchen area. Sink, stove and drawers. IMG_2739 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. Bathroom, refrigerator, heater and closet framework. IMG_2742 by Gary Bates, on Flickr. This is where I'm at now. The trailer was a park model. I'm going to change it to self contained.
